Man killed while crossing on green light at Garsfontein Road
Updated | By ANA
A man believed to be in his sixties was declared dead on the scene on Wednesday after he was knocked over while he was crossing Garsfontein Road in Pretoria.

Emergency services Netcare911 responded to the accident and said that “reports from the scene indicate that the man was crossing the Garsfontein road while the robot was green”.
According to these reports, while the man was attempting to cross the road, a white VW polo approached, tried to swerve away from the man, but ended up knocking him over.
“The man was declared dead on the scene,” said NetCare911.
The driver of the vehicle sustained minor injuries and police would conduct further investigations.
